This is a UX Engineer role with one of the leading companies in AU right now Ignition with an amazing team. They are continuing to grow rapidly. This is the chance to join right as the takes off. More About the Role at Ignition Role location: We welcome candidates from Sydney, Melbourne, and Brisbane who have full work rights. Our APAC team operates across Australia, New Zealand, and the Philippines, with primary hubs in Sydney, Brisbane, and Melbourne. We recognize that each employee has unique needs, and we strive to create an environment where you can thrive. That’s why we prioritize flexibility to enhance your productivity. Across all our locations, we have fully adopted hybrid work arrangements, allowing you the option to work from home, a shared workspace, or a combination of both. Job Description About the role: As a UX Engineer at Ignition, you will play a key role in shaping the overall user experience across our product. This role is focused on making our user interface more intuitive, polished, and consistent to create a seamless experience that is easy to navigate and use. You’ll not only write code but also work closely with our design team to evolve design patterns, remove user friction, and ensure a cohesive flow throughout the app. This position requires both strong frontend technical skills and a passion for delivering high-quality, user-centred solutions, with a focus on balancing design vision with technical feasibility. What your day to day will look like: - Plan and execute ongoing UX improvements, refining the user experience and resolving usability issues to make the product more intuitive and user-friendly - Help improve and maintain the component library to ensure our UI remains cohesive, reusable, and efficient across the product - Work closely with designers, giving practical feedback to ensure that design goals are achievable without sacrificing technical feasibility or maintainability - Support efforts to optimise frontend performance, enhancing speed and responsiveness for seamless user interactions across all browsers and devices. - Collaborate with other frontend engineers, reviewing code and sharing insights to help the team consistently raise the bar on quality - Stay sharp by keeping up with evolving frontend tools and best practices, and apply that knowledge to make the product and process better every day - Document your work and decisions, ensuring the team has a clear understanding of how things work and why choices were made How we do it - We care about quality where it counts, ensuring the details align with our high standards while staying focused on delivering impactful improvements - Collaboration is key, as we work closely across teams to ensure designers, frontend engineers, and product teams stay aligned and move toward shared goals - We design for scalability and maintainability, prioritising solutions that can grow with the product and are easy to maintain in the long term - Challenging assumptions is part of our process, encouraging open feedback and discussions to deliver better outcomes - We iterate quickly, shipping small, incremental changes that provide value fast while continuously learning and improving - Everything we do is centred on the user, whether it’s resolving usability issues or refining design patterns to create a smoother experience - Accountability is essential, and everyone takes responsibility for the quality of what we build, from start to finish - We stay current on best practices and share what we learn with the team, ensuring we’re always growing and improving together Qualifications What you need to succeed: - 3 years of frontend development experience, particularly in JavaScript and React, with a focus on building maintainable, scalable interfaces - A solid understanding of design systems and component libraries, and how they contribute to cohesive UI patterns - The ability to provide and receive constructive feedback, fostering a collaborative environment that enhances both design and engineering efforts - An eye for detail and a high standard for quality, balanced with a pragmatic approach to delivering impactful results - A proactive attitude toward problem-solving, with the ability to identify usability issues and suggest practical, user-centred solutions - A genuine passion for creating intuitive, user-friendly experiences that meet real user needs - Strong communication skills to collaborate effectively with cross-functional teams If you don’t think you're a perfect fit, you should still sign up to Hatch and create a profile, we'll match you to other roles that suit your profile. Hatch exists to level the playing field for people as they discover a career that’s right for them. We model this in our hiring process for our partners like Ignition. ✅ Applying here is the first step in the hiring process for this role at Ignition. We do not discriminate on the basis of gender identity, sexual orientation, cultural identity, disability, age, or any other non-merit factors. To put it simply, Hatch is for everyone.